Radiator Air Lower Baffle and Deflector Replacement CSV SWBHSV VXR8

Removal Procedure - Type B

    Caution: Refer to Safety Glasses Caution in the Preface section.

    Caution: Refer to Vehicle Lifting Caution in the Preface section.

    Important: The Type B air baffle is a combination of two parts, a revised Type A air baffle and a Type B air baffle.

    Important: Steps 3 through 8 are not required when Type B air baffle is being replaced. Steps 3 through 8 are only applicable when Type A and Type B are being replaced.

  1. Raise and support the vehicle. Refer to Lifting and Jacking the Vehicle.
  2. Remove the air deflector. Refer to Front Air Deflector Replacement.
  3. Remove the front bumper fascia. Refer to Front Bumper Fascia Replacement.
  4. Remove the front bumper impact bar. Refer to Front Bumper Impact Bar Replacement.
  5. Remove the washer solvent container. Refer to Windshield Washer Solvent Container Replacement.
  6. Detach the ambient air temperature sensor and ambient air temperature sensor wiring loom. Refer to Ambient Air Temperature Sensor Replacement.

  7. Object Number: 1949749  Size: SH
  8. Remove the retaining pins (1) located at either side of the lower air baffle (2).
  9. Remove the lower air baffle (2) from the front of vehicle.

  10. Object Number: 1949748  Size: SH
  11. Drill out the 6 rivets (3) and separate the Type B air baffle (1) from the Type A air baffle (2) .
  12. Inspect all parts for wear and damage. Replace as necessary.

Installation Procedure - Type B

    Caution: Refer to Safety Glasses Caution in the Preface section.

    Important: For complete air baffle replacement, Type A and Type B air baffles are required.


    Object Number: 1949746  Size: SH
  1. Using a suitable tool, remove the indicated material (1) from the Type A lower air baffle (2). Indicated material for removal is to be cut from forward edge of the third strengthening rib (3) from the front.

  2. Object Number: 1949748  Size: SH
  3. Align the Type B air baffle (1) against the revised Type A lower air baffle (2).
  4. Drill 6 x 4.5 mm diameter holes (3) through the modified Type A lower air baffle (2), using the Type B air baffle (1) as a template.
  5. Rivet the Type A lower air baffle (2) and Type B lower air baffle (1) together using 4.1 mm diameter "spreader type" rivets in the six places (3).

  6. Object Number: 1949749  Size: SH
  7. Install the retaining pins (1) located at either side of the lower air baffle (2).
  8. Attach the ambient air temperature sensor and ambient air temperature sensor wiring loom. Refer to Ambient Air Temperature Sensor Replacement.
  9. Install the washer solvent container. Refer to Windshield Washer Solvent Container Replacement.
  10. Install the front bumper impact bar. Refer to Front Bumper Impact Bar Replacement.
  11. Install the front bumper fascia. Refer to Front Bumper Fascia Replacement.
  12. Install the air deflector. Refer to Front Air Deflector Replacement.
  13. Lower the vehicle.
  14. Inspect the vehicle for correct alignment of body panels. Refer to Dimensions - Body.

Radiator Air Lower Baffle and Deflector Replacement LWB SWB

Removal procedure

    Caution: Refer to Safety Glasses Caution in the Preface section.

    Caution: Refer to Vehicle Lifting Caution in the Preface section.

  1. Raise and support vehicle. Refer to Lifting and Jacking the Vehicle.
  2. Remove the air deflector. Refer to Front Air Deflector Replacement.
  3. Remove the front fascia. Refer to Front Bumper Fascia Replacement.
  4. Remove the front impact bar. Refer to Front Bumper Impact Bar Replacement.
  5. Lower the vehicle.
  6. Detach the ambient sensor. Refer to Ambient Air Temperature Sensor Replacement.
  7. Remove the washer solvent container. Refer to Windshield Washer Solvent Container Replacement.
  8. Detach the wiring loom from the duct.
  9. Caution: Refer to Safety Glasses Caution in the Preface section.


    Object Number: 1949751  Size: SH
  10. Remove the retaining pins (1) on either side of the air baffle (2).
  11. Remove air baffle out of locating lugs and remove from front of vehicle.

Installation Procedure

  1. Install the air baffle into the locating lugs.

  2. Object Number: 1949751  Size: SH
  3. Install the air baffle retaining pins (1) located at either side of the baffle (2).
  4. Attach the wiring loom to the duct.
  5. Attach the ambient sensor. Refer to Ambient Air Temperature Sensor Replacement.
  6. Install the washer solvent container. Refer to Windshield Washer Solvent Container Replacement.
  7. Caution: Refer to Safety Glasses Caution in the Preface section.

    Caution: Refer to Vehicle Lifting Caution in the Preface section.

  8. Raise and support vehicle. Refer to Lifting and Jacking the Vehicle.
  9. Install the front impact bar. Refer to Front Bumper Impact Bar Replacement.
  10. Install the front fascia. Refer to Front Bumper Fascia Replacement.
  11. Instal the air deflector. Refer to Front Air Deflector Replacement.
  12. Lower vehicle.
  13. Inspect vehicle for correct alignment of body panels. Refer to Dimensions - Body.
